Transaction 8a3ad32866e2cc1b46efb228d591eaf0fe4820ee94bd99a7e82333fed3238655
1 Input
1 Output
-
8a3ad32866e2cc1b46efb228d591eaf0fe4820ee94bd99a7e82333fed3238655:0
- value
- 518568
- script pubkey
- OP_0 OP_PUSHBYTES_20 15f2ca60b05dae9dfac28ba5eb11169dfb3fce50
- address
- bc1qzhev5c9stkhfm7kz3wj7kygknhanlnjs5e4leq